Will I get any pre-TEFL course materials?

Yes, most TEFL/TESOL course providers offer pre-course materials to help you prepare for the training. These materials are designed to give you a foundational understanding of teaching English as a foreign language before the course officially begins. Here is what you can typically expect to receive as part of the pre-course materials:

  1. Grammar Refresher: Many pre-TEFL course materials include a grammar overview to ensure that you have a solid understanding of English grammar rules and terminology.
  2. Teaching Techniques: You may receive materials that introduce you to various teaching methodologies and techniques commonly used in English language teaching.
  3. Lesson Planning Guidelines: Pre-course materials often provide guidance on how to effectively plan and structure English lessons for different levels and age groups.
  4. Reading Assignments: You might be given readings related to language acquisition, classroom management, and other relevant topics to familiarize yourself with key concepts in TEFL/TESOL.
  5. Language Awareness Tasks: Some providers include tasks to help you analyze language usage and develop your ability to explain grammar points to non-native speakers. By engaging with these pre-course materials, you can enter your TEFL/TESOL training with a stronger foundation, ready to make the most of the learning experience and become a more effective English language teacher.


What kind of pre-TEFL course materials can I expect to receive?

You can expect to receive a variety of pre-TEFL course materials that will help you prepare for your TEFL certification training:

  • Introduction to TEFL: An overview of what TEFL is, its importance, and the opportunities it provides.
  • Language Skills Development: Materials to improve your own language skills, including grammar, vocabulary, speaking, listening, reading, and writing exercises.
  • Teaching Methodologies: An introduction to different teaching methods and approaches commonly used in English language teaching.
  • Classroom Management: Tips and techniques on how to effectively manage a classroom and create a positive learning environment.
  • Lesson Planning: Guidance on how to create well-structured and engaging lesson plans for different levels and age groups.
  • Assessment and Evaluation: Information on how to assess students' progress and understanding, as well as how to provide feedback.
  • Cultural Awareness: Resources to help you understand and navigate cultural differences in the classroom.
  • Practical Teaching Tips: Advice on engaging students, promoting participation, and dealing with common challenges in the classroom.
  • Supplementary Resources: Additional readings, videos, and websites to further support your learning and development. These materials are designed to give you a solid foundation before starting your TEFL course and entering the classroom as a teacher.


Are the pre-TEFL course materials provided online or in hard copy format?

Pre-TEFL course materials are typically provided online, although some courses may offer hard copy materials as well. Here are some key points to consider regarding the format of pre-TEFL course materials: Online Materials:

  • Many TEFL providers offer course materials in a digital format accessible through an online learning platform.
  • Online materials often include downloadable resources such as PDFs, videos, interactive quizzes, and discussion forums.
  • Digital materials provide flexibility and convenience for students to access the content anytime and anywhere with an internet connection.
  • Online platforms may also include features like progress tracking, online assessments, and communication tools to support student learning. Hard Copy Materials:
  • Some TEFL courses may offer hard copy materials such as textbooks, workbooks, or printed handouts in addition to online resources.
  • Hard copy materials can be useful for students who prefer physical materials or who may have limited access to digital devices.
  • Providers may offer the option to purchase hard copy materials for an additional fee or include them as part of the course package. Overall, the format of pre-TEFL course materials can vary depending on the provider, but online materials are commonly provided to ensure accessibility and flexibility for students pursuing teacher training in TEFL.


Can I access the pre-TEFL course materials before the course officially starts?

Yes, many TEFL/TESOL courses provide access to pre-course materials before the official start date. These materials are designed to help you prepare for the course and familiarize yourself with the content and expectations. Here are some common practices regarding accessing pre-TEFL course materials:

  • Pre-course materials may include introductory modules, study guides, reading lists, and tasks to complete before the course begins.
  • Access to pre-course materials can vary depending on the provider, with some offering immediate access upon enrollment and others providing access closer to the start date.
  • Pre-course materials are beneficial for getting a head start on the course content, especially if you have limited time during the actual course.
  • Familiarizing yourself with the materials in advance can help you feel more confident and prepared once the course officially starts.
  • If you have questions about accessing pre-course materials, it's advisable to reach out to the course provider for clarification and guidance. Overall, accessing pre-TEFL course materials before the course officially starts is a common practice that can enhance your learning experience and readiness for the course.
